how to make Easy Crockpot Chuck Roast
Ingredients:
- 3-4 pounds chuck roast
- 1 onion, sliced
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 4 carrots, chopped
- 4 potatoes, diced
- 2 cups beef broth
- 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Fresh herbs (such as thyme or rosemary) for garnish
Directions:
- Place the sliced onions and minced garlic at the bottom of the crockpot.
- Season the chuck roast with salt and pepper, then place it on top of the onions.
- Add the chopped carrots and diced potatoes around the roast.
- Pour the beef broth and Worcestershire sauce over the roast and vegetables.
- Cover and cook on low for 8-10 hours or on high for 4-5 hours, until the roast is tender.
- Remove the roast and vegetables from the crockpot, slice the roast, and serve with the cooking juices.
- Garnish with fresh herbs if desired.

how to store Easy Crockpot Chuck Roast
If you have leftovers, let the roast cool down and then store it in an airtight container in the fridge. It will keep well for about 3 days. You can also freeze leftovers for up to 3 months. Just make sure to separate the meat and vegetables for easier reheating.
tips to make Easy Crockpot Chuck Roast
- For a richer flavor, you can sear the chuck roast in a skillet before adding it to the crockpot.
- Feel free to add other vegetables you like, such as green beans or peas.
- Adjust the amount of beef broth based on how much gravy you want.

FAQs
Can I use a different cut of meat?
Yes, you can use other cuts like brisket or round roast, but keep in mind that cooking times might vary.
What if I don’t have a crockpot?
You can make this recipe in the oven. Just place everything in a Dutch oven and cook it at 325°F (160°C) for about 3-4 hours.
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, this recipe is gluten-free as long as you ensure that the beef broth and Worcestershire sauce you use are gluten-free.
